Transaction 76ea388b532473e8e9b0857f688d31ca811d7253fef69cb7dc3f9eb1ce1ce41a
1 Input
1 Output
-
76ea388b532473e8e9b0857f688d31ca811d7253fef69cb7dc3f9eb1ce1ce41a:0
- value
- 2815511
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c33cffb48fc760f8ae605e4d96e5f9f507a60e6b OP_EQUAL
- address
- 3KVLmE1BfkYSg2oagQsZZoh57WKt4Z95uq